{"title":"Yui Tsujimura","description":"\u003cp\u003e\u003cmeta charset=\"utf-8\"\u003e\u003cstrong data-start=\"686\" data-end=\"703\"\u003eYui Tsujimura\u003c\/strong\u003e is a Japanese ceramic artist based in the mountains of Nara, devoted to the kiln-born “scenery” of \u003cstrong data-start=\"803\" data-end=\"824\"\u003enatural ash glaze\u003c\/strong\u003e. Born in 1975, he grew up surrounded by pottery, apprenticed under his father, renowned potter \u003cstrong data-start=\"920\" data-end=\"939\"\u003eShiro Tsujimura\u003c\/strong\u003e, in 1993, and established his own kiln in \u003cstrong data-start=\"982\" data-end=\"998\"\u003eMizuma, Nara\u003c\/strong\u003e in 2000. Firing primarily in an \u003cstrong data-start=\"1031\" data-end=\"1042\"\u003eanagama\u003c\/strong\u003e (tunnel kiln), he does not apply glaze by hand; instead, wood ash falls onto the surface and vitrifies at high temperature, creating singular pools of deep blue, vivid green, and flame-marked nuance. Inspired by the primal beauty of ancient wares such as Sueki and early mountain tea bowls, his works—tea bowls, sake cups, and vessels—carry a quiet intensity that can never be repeated.\u003c\/p\u003e","products":[{"product_id":"ao-ido-chawan","title":"Ao-Ido Chawan -Japanese Tea Bowl","description":"\u003cp data-start=\"564\" data-end=\"675\"\u003eThis \u003cstrong data-start=\"569\" data-end=\"586\"\u003eAo-Ido chawan\u003c\/strong\u003e is a handcrafted Japanese tea bowl by ceramic artist \u003cstrong data-start=\"640\" data-end=\"657\"\u003eYui Tsujimura\u003c\/strong\u003e, based in Nara.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"677\" data-end=\"887\"\u003eYui Tsujimura is the daughter of \u003cstrong data-start=\"710\" data-end=\"729\"\u003eTsujimura Shiro\u003c\/strong\u003e, a Living National Treasure of Japan, and is recognized for developing her own distinctive ceramic expression rooted in the traditions of Japanese pottery.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p data-start=\"889\" data-end=\"1126\"\u003eInspired by the classical form of Ido tea bowls, this piece features a gentle bluish glaze and fine crackles across the surface.
